With the AFL Commission now recognising the
growth corridor of Melbourne’s west and northwest as of equal importance nationally as SouthEast Queensland and greater western Sydney, AFL
Victoria has increased its permanent development
staff from two to five Football Development
Managers across those regions. Two of those
managers, Tom Delahunty and Tony Nguyen are
now permanently located in the WRFL office at
Whitten Oval, working closely with Tim Shellcot
on strategies to increase participation through
WRFL clubs and to provide targeted assistance to
both new and established clubs.
Despite all of the issues and off-field distractions,
the restructure of senior competition to three
divisions during the 2014 season has proved to
be an overwhelming success, providing more
competitive environments in all three divisions.
The 2015 season herald full implementation of the
restructure, with promotion and relegation to apply
between Divisions 2 and 3.
With the junior football season scheduled to
commence tomorrow, it is expected that around ten
additional teams will take the field this year – an
encouraging sign for the future. At senior level,
Wyndham Suns FC will field Senior and Reserves
teams for the first time, as well as open their new
clubrooms at Goddard Street Reserve with an
official function next Saturday.
On behalf of President Bruce Mildenhall, the
WRFL Board and staff, best wishes to all for an
enjoyable and successful 2015 WRFL season.
Following a hectic offseason, it’s good to welcome
the start of the 2015 WRFL
football season.
Foundation club Parkside
has experienced a rollercoaster ride on the back of a
convincing win in the 2014
Division 2 Grand Final.
Where their win should
have led to promotion to
Division 1 in 2015, exodus of a majority of senior
list players presented a real prospect of the club
going into recess at best; or worse still, closing
permanently. The WRFL Board’s decision to
relegate them to Division 3 provides a lifeline that
hopefully will allow Parkside Football Club to
rebuild and thrive in the years ahead. While the
fixture change leaves a bye in the Division 1 draw,
the unanimous support of all Division 1 and 3 club
Presidents for the move speaks volumes for the
spirit of community amongst WRFL clubs.
Of course, Parkside is not the only club to feel the
pressures and demands on volunteer administrators
of maintaining healthy, viable clubs in a rapidly
changing marketplace. One of the biggest cost
pressures in community football is the expectation
of payment to senior players; and the often
over-commitment to those payments by club
officials striving to compete for the best players.
AFL Victoria is on the verge of releasing a draft
equalisation package of regulations aimed to
contain player payments in future. The package
will be trialled “in the background” through the
2015 season, with all club committees able to

AFL VIC METRO CHAMPIONSHIPS
WRFL relegated to fifth after defeat to EFL
WESTERN Region Football League must start
again in its quest to be crowned AFL Victoria
Metropolitan champions, after being handed a
34-point defeat by Eastern Football League at Ikon
Park on March 28.
The Doggies threatened in the opening term but
failed to capitalise.
A well-drilled Eastern side wrestled back
momentum in the second quarter to make the
WRFL pay.
WRFL coach Brett Jacobs made changes at halftime, switching Jayden Post to centre-half-forward
and moving Murray Boyd into defence.
Deer Park’s Jack Purton-Smith chalks up another possession
for the WRFL. Photo: Garry Sparke
The move helped but was not a matchwinner
despite reigning Barry Priest medallist Matthew
Dean lifting across half-back in the third term to
create some smart passages of play.
“He’s an experienced player,” Jacobs said of Ryan.
“I thought he played a really experienced game
across half back, chopped off a lot of their entries
and rebounded for us. He was a good contributor.”
Jack Purton-Smith dominated on the ball, assisted by
Wayde Skipper’s delivery in the ruck, while Andrew
Panayi’s sharpshooting kept his side in the game.
Jacobs said the commitment from the
competition’s best players was first-class.
But EFL proved too strong in the end, prevailing
13.10 (88) to 8.6 (54), with Matthew Aver named
best on ground for the victors.
“I couldn’t fault the playing group, it just wasn’t
to be today but their buy-in from day one has been
good, training’s been enjoyable,” he said.
“We had high expectations but they were
obviously a very accomplished side, well drilled
and prepared really strong, so our boys played it
out until the end, so we can’t ask for much more,”
Jacobs said.
“There were no excuses. We were well prepared,
we were ready to play, it just didn’t go our way.”
The WRFL drops to fifth spot with the loss, and
will meet Southern Football League in next year’s
championships.
“I certainly felt we were the better side in the first
quarter and a half. We had a slender lead and I
thought we should have been three, maybe four,
goals in front.
Western Region FL
“But we hadn’t put that scoreboard pressure on
them, and once they got some momentum ... they
were really hard to pull back.

GOOD FRIDAY FOOTBALL
St.Albans v Hoppers Crossing
Finishing in fourth and fifth place last season and
with one Good Friday win a piece, the annual WRFL
Good Friday clash between St.Albans and Hoppers
Crossing was earmarked to be one hell of a match.
And it seems the two teams delivered just that, with
a stunning five goal last quarter effort by Hoppers
Crossing seeing the visitors run home 19-point
victors in the season opener at Kings Park Reserve.
In perfect football conditions, the Warriors came
out firing in the opening half, piling on 14 scoring
shots to the Saints’ eight to go into the main break
a goal in front.
Yet the Saints wrestled back the lead in the third,
making the most of Hoppers Crossing’s turnovers
and boot three majors of its own.
Despite going into the last term two goals down,
the Warriors fought back momentum, with the aid
of the breeze helping to capitalise on its 15 inside
50s and hold the Saints to just three behinds.
The final score St.Albans 9.8.62 to Hoppers
Crossing 11.15.81.
Hoppers Crossing coach Steve Kretiuk said that
he was pleased his men responded to the challenge
in the last term and made amends for their sloppy
skills in the opening three-quarters.
“We controlled the game for most of the day but
our footy going forward was really poor and they
really capitalised on some turnovers.
“With such a young group last year, in the same
position, I reckon we would’ve lost that game, so it’s
good to see how far we’ve come because St Albans is a
very good side and it was always going to be tough.”
Jackson Viola, David Barbieri and Harley
Armstrong-Weston were stand outs in the Warriors
defence, while big
men Wayde Skipper
and Daniel Riosa were
instrumental in the
centre square.
St.Albans duo Michael
Spooner and new recruit
Anthony Piva combined
for six goals, while Peter
Dalinkiewicz, Mitch
Bongiovanni and Brad
Allen were among the
best for the Saints.

UMPIRES CORNER
By Graeme Hodgart
Welcome to a new season of football. Like most of
the local clubs, there have been many changes both
on and off the field for the WRFL umpires.
LAWS OF THE GAME – QUIZ #1
Q: A player from Team A dives on top off
the football and is grabbed correctly by an
opposition player. The player in possession
of the ball immediately punches the ball
away. What happens next?
With a number of fresh faces pulling on the whites
in 2015, there has been a lot of work behind the
scenes with the newcomers in all three disciplines
of field, boundary and goal.
a) The field umpire calls, “Play on.”
While it has been fantastic to see the development
of new umpires, there has also been a few
favourites depart the WRFL umpiring scene in
2015. This year we say farewell to field umpire
Brett Carter, veteran goal umpire Roly Caple, Alf
Johnstone and Barry Webster. We wish them well
for the future.
b) The field umpire blows the whistle and awards
a free kick to Team B for diving on the ball.
c) The field umpire blows the whistle and awards
a free kick to Team A for a push in the back.
Be sure to check out the correct answer in
next week’s WRFL Footy Record.
In other news, the WRFL umpires are delighted
to report that five of our umpires will step up to
the next level in 2015. Following an arduous preseason and trial period, Stefan Bjelosevic (field),
Lewis Spiker, Shannessy Adams, Patrick Galea
(boundary) and Julian Ensink (goal) have all been
rewarded with a spot in the various VFL Umpires
Development Squads. These umpires will officiate
in VFL Development League, TAC Cup and
VWFL matches throughout the year. This means
that 19 of our best and brightest umpires have
made the step up in the last five years, reinforcing
the belief for young umpires that they too can
make it to an elite level if they have the desire,
ability and attitude.
The other very important change in local umpiring
circles is the new umpires’ website. This is found
at http://www.wrflumpires.com.au/ and was
created by field umpire Christian Brenner. More
about that next week but in the meantime make
sure you spend some time checking it out.
Good luck to everyone for Season 2015 especially
to those people who are taking their first step onto
our local grounds as field, boundary and goal
umpires for the very first time. Here’s hoping that
it is the start of a rewarding career.

In its third season this year, the WRFL is pleased to
announce the continuation of the WRFL-Western Bulldogs
Heartland Award in 2015.
Each week throughout the home and away season, the
Junior Heartland Award will be presented by the coach
from the home team to one player from the opposition
side, who they believe embodies the true essence of the
game- that being: fair play, fun, involvement, and respect
for both opposition and umpires.
This season we would also like to welcome former
St. Bernard’s player Mitch Wallis to the Junior Heartland
Award as a fellow Ambassador with Western Bulldogs
Vice-Captain Jordan Roughead.
Don’t forget to register your unique code at the bottom of
your certificate on our website to go into the draw to win
The Ultimate Football experience at Whitten Oval.
The Heartland Award will kick off on Sunday April 12 for
Round 1 of the junior fixture.
